Abstract
A series of experimental investigations are described concerning the influence of hypokinesia, acceleration and associated effect of hypokinesia and acceleration in different periods of time on the displacement of plasma proteins and on bioelectric activity of striated muscles. Disturbances in hemodynamic and bioelectric activity of striated muscles by these two factors are discussed.
